Tulalip, WA Local Guide

Largest Available Tulalip and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Tulalip, WA is found at Carrolls Creek Landing Townhomes in the Edgecomb neighborhood and is 1,281 square feet priced from $2,289. The Lodge has the second largest 2 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,176 square feet and currently listed start at $2,250.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in Tulalip:

Apartment ListingModel NameSquare FootagePriced From
Carrolls Creek Landing TownhomesGlenmoor1,281 Sq Ft$2,289
The LodgeBainbridge1,176 Sq Ft$2,250
WillowstoneAspen + Garage1,176 Sq Ft$2,750
SonRise ApartmentsTwo Bedroom Two Bath1,110 Sq Ft$2,025
Motto Apartments2x2 Bedroom C1-B1,085 Sq Ft$2,325
Gayteway at Smokey PointGlacier - 2x21,005 Sq Ft$2,179
PARKVIEW APARTMENTSTwo Bedroom One Bath1,000 Sq Ft$1,795
The Outpost Apartments2 BR1,000 Sq Ft$2,150
Villas at Arlington2 Bed 2 Bath B2973 Sq Ft$1,799

Cheapest Available Tulalip and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ments

As of January 30, 2026 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Tulalip, WA is the 2 Bed 2 Bath B3 Model starting from $1,650 at Villas at Arlington in the Edgecomb neighborhood. The second most affordable Tulalip 2 Bedroom is the 2BR/2.0BA Model at 100th Street Apartments starting at $1,695 in the Sisco neighborhood. The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Tulalip is currently $2,271.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in Tulalip:
